| EC Tree |
| 3. Hydrolases |
| 3.5 Acting on carbon-nitrogen bonds, other than peptide bonds |
| 3.5.3 In linear amidines |
| ID: | 3.5.3.17 |
|---|---|
| Description: | Guanidinopropionase. |
| Cath: | 3.40.800.10; |

| RHEA:16029 | 3-guanidinopropanoate + H2O = beta-alanine + urea |
